Summary

The Washington Spirit announced today the signing of Alimata Bélem, a defender from Burkina Faso, to a four-year deal extending through the 2029 season. Currently with SD Eibar in Liga F, Bélem will continue her loan there until the conclusion of the 2026 season before joining the Spirit. Bélem expressed excitement about her new opportunity and aims to contribute to the club’s goals. Sporting Director James Hocken praised her performance in Liga F and is optimistic about her development in the NWSL. Bélem previously made her international debut at age 15 and will represent Burkina Faso at the upcoming Women's Africa Cup of Nations in Morocco.
